KYC and identity checks
Before you can withdraw larger sums, Fat Pirate will request proof of identity – usually a passport or driving licence – plus a recent utility bill for address verification. This is standard KYC (Know Your Customer) practice enforced by the licensing body. Uploads are handled through a secure portal; the files are encrypted and only accessed by compliance staff.
Most players get approved within a few hours, but during peak periods it can stretch to 24 hours. If you receive a request for additional documents, reply promptly to avoid unnecessary delays on your winnings.
